The moon cats and the magical forest

I started writing when I was about twelve. The first book I wrote was about humans who could turn into cats. At the time, I was obsessed with both cats and magic. My mom bought me a notebook from the dollar store, and I filled it up in no time. I even drew a cover for it.
The story was about four siblings who discovered they could transform into humanoid cats. I was so proud of it that I would lend my notebook to family members to read. I got some great feedback at the time, but looking back now with my adult perspective, I'm sure it was probably written terribly. There wasn't a punctuation mark in sight, and description? Forget about it.
My first published book, Red of Royal: Book 1, was released on August 27th, 2021. However, it wasn’t the first book I ever wrote. The one closest to that title is Moons Blood of Royal: Book 1, which was published on November 27th, 2022. I began writing the first part of that book when I was just fourteen. Originally titled The Moon Flower, I later changed it to better integrate it into my Red of Royal series as a connected story.
